The issue at hand was a scene in season 2 that depicted a soldier's wife in a compromising and disrespectful manner with her boyfriend wearing an army uniform. This scene led to widespread outrage, with critics and organizations claiming it insulted the Indian Army and tarnished the reputation of the uniform.

Ekta Kapoor, often hailed as the "Czarina of Indian Television," has always been a trailblazer in the entertainment industry. While she revolutionized daily soaps with her signature K-serials in the early 2000s, her foray into the over-the-top (OTT) market with ALTBalaji signaled a shift toward more audacious, uncensored content. Among her many projects, the "XXX" (often searched as "XX") series became a focal point of her OTT strategy—a blend of digital-first erotic content, intense controversy, and a bold push against traditional broadcasting norms.

The show was a deliberate move to tap into the market for bold and uncensored content, which was rapidly growing in India.
